Akanksha Goel, Founder, Socialize
Akanksha Goel is a marketing insider and founder of Socialize, a social media agency
and training house.
Before moving to Dubai, she served as the chief editor of the leading global consumer
technology publication STUFF, in Singapore. Having been a part of the TAJ Hotels
marketing team, Akanksha has also consulted on multiple special projects at the
TATA Group , including conducting a nation-wide study about women in senior management
and analyzing the proverbial ‘glass ceiling’.
Akanksha has conducted numerous seminars and trainings on social media and marketing
in Middle east and Asia. She helped organize South East Asia's first podcamp and
was co-creator of the Digital Media Across Asia wiki. Akanksha is currently serving
as the Chief Operating Officer for the Sherazade group, which represents OneEmpower’s
Loyalty Marketing Solutions in the Middle East, Africa and India.

Natalie Carney
Natalie Carney has worked in radio for 15 years as an audio engineer, journalist
and presenter. Having started at the age of 16, her experience with different radio
formats has taken her around the world. Starting with the top news/talk station
in Canada, Natalie moved to the UAE where she helped set up the Arabian Radio Network.
From there her career took her to England, where she produced station imaging for
33 station across the UK with one of the country’s the top network, GWR. Not having
felt she had finished with the Arab world she was quick to accept a job to help
launch Egypt’s first privately owned English and Arabic language radio station in
Cairo.
This also gave her the experience in working in another language where she defined
the great difference in how successful radio is delivered in both the Middle East
and North America.
From Cairo she also helped set up Khartoum’s Mango FM.
Natalie is also a global voice over talent having worked with many reputable client
such as Pepsi, M&M and Virgin Radio International.
Currently, she works as a presenter for Virgin radio Dubai and also is partners
to a Radio consultancy company called Evolve Radio.com

Tanya Dernaika
Tanya Dernaika is Director of Strategic Planning at Memac Ogilvy, Dubai. Her successful
career spans 15 years of key planning brand experience and new bsiness development
with Memac Ogilvy.
Starting out in account management at Memac Ogilvy London (1992 – 1997) Tanya went
on to head the Strategic Planning Department for Memac Ogilvy, MENA (1997 – 2005).
Her role spans acting as training leader for Memac Ogilvy Strategic Thinking & 360
Branding Programs, driving market & consumer insights as well as brand planning
for advertising, PR, CRM and activation departments.
During the course of her career, Tanya has helped regional and global brands such
as NZMP, Nestle, Amex, Unilever, GSK, Burgan Bank, Gulf Air, Al Rajhi, Al Marai,
Powerhorse, MBC and Motorola.
